Understanding Styling Gel

What is Styling Gel?

Styling gel is a hair product designed to provide a strong hold and structure to your hair. Think of it as the glue that keeps your hairstyle in place throughout the day. Gels come in various strengths, from light to extreme hold, and typically contain ingredients like polymers and alcohol, which help in forming a protective layer around each strand.

Key Benefits of Styling Gel

Styling gel is known for its ability to give your hair a firm hold, making it perfect for those sleek, polished looks. It’s ideal for styles that require precision and staying power, like a slicked-back ponytail or a spiky do. Gel also helps in defining and maintaining styles, keeping frizz and flyaways at bay.

Understanding Curl Cream

What is Curl Cream?

Curl cream, on the other hand, is designed to enhance and define your natural curls. It usually contains moisturizing ingredients like oils and butters, which help to hydrate and nourish your hair, reducing frizz and adding shine.

Key Benefits of Curl Cream

The primary benefit of curl cream is its ability to enhance your natural curl pattern while keeping your hair soft and touchable. Unlike gel, which can sometimes leave your hair feeling stiff, curl cream provides a flexible hold that allows your curls to move naturally. It’s perfect for adding moisture and shine, creating beautiful, bouncy curls without the crunch.

Comparing Styling Gel and Curl Cream

Texture and Consistency

One of the main differences between styling gel and curl cream is their texture and consistency. Gel is typically thicker and stickier, providing that strong hold we talked about earlier. Curl cream, on the other hand, is lighter and creamier, making it easier to distribute through your hair.

Hold and Flexibility

When it comes to hold and flexibility, gel and cream are on opposite ends of the spectrum. Gel gives you that firm hold, perfect for keeping styles in place all day. But if you’re looking for flexibility and natural movement, curl cream is the way to go.

Moisture and Frizz Control

Both gel and curl cream can help with frizz control, but they do so in different ways. Gel creates a barrier around your hair, preventing moisture from causing frizz. Curl cream, however, works by adding moisture to your hair, keeping it hydrated and reducing frizz from within.
